I used to whore Absolute a lot in the past at .5/1.

I'm planning on going back to the 1/2 6 max games. I figure that 3 tabling an hour a day should get me anywhere between $350 - $400 in bonus per month plus about $100 in rakeback (I'll probably play thru Goal Poker).

I see there are normally 10+ tables of 1/2 going at any given time and the games appear OK. I usually see 1 or 2 players at a table sitting with less than 10 BB's which is a pretty good indication they are fish. I'm assuming a 37%ish clearance rate for the bonus - is this about right?

I've found that i play about 250 hands to clear $10 of bonus. That's not including RB. Bonus + RB is about 2.7BB/100.

That's 40% which is what I figured from watching the tables. I guess that's not too bad given about 300 hands per hour at 6 max

At 2.7 bb/100, if a guy could put in 10000 hands a month that's $540 in bonus and rakeback.
